Dominic Cummings is hoping for a political comeback in the form of a new anti-establishment party that may bring about the end of the Conservatives altogether.

Mr Cummings, Boris Johnson’s former senior adviser, has reportedly been organising a series of focus groups to find out whether the public would support the potential new party.

He has been ruminating on the new party since at least September last year, when he wrote about a need to “build a startup” to “replace the rotten Tories and win in 2028”.

At the time, a Tory source dismissed the threat as “yet more mad ramblings from a narcissistic egomaniac who is thankfully becoming increasingly irrelevant”.

It appears the swipe hasn’t put Mr Cummings off his plan, however, as Politico reports this morning that the opinion testing focus groups are already up and running.
